You Are:

The OCM Consultant is responsible for driving adoption, readiness, and sustained usage of new business processes and technology solutions (e.g., CRM, ERP, digital platforms). The role focuses on people side change, ensuring stakeholders are prepared, engaged, and supported throughout the transformation lifecycle.



The opportunity:

* Change Strategy & Planning

* Define and execute the OCM strategy, scope, and roadmap aligned with program objectives

* Conduct organizational readiness and change impact assessments

* Identify impacted stakeholders, roles, and change risks

* Establish OCM governance, sponsorship, and change champion models

* Stakeholder & Leadership Engagement

* Perform stakeholder analysis and engagement planning

* Partner with leadership to build active sponsorship and alignment

* Support leaders and managers with change enablement toolkits

* Identify and manage resistance and change fatigue

* Communications & Engagement

* Develop and execute communication strategies and plans

* Create targeted communication content (leadership messages, newsletters, FAQs, campaigns)

* Plan and support townhalls, roadshows, demos, and awareness events

* Track feedback and engagement effectiveness

* Training & Enablement

* Define training needs based on role and impact analysis

* Design and coordinate end user training programs (Train the Trainer, role based training)

* Support development of training materials, job aids, and user guides

* Align training and demos with release / sprint schedules

* Change Adoption & Reinforcement

* Support go live readiness, hyper care, and post go live adoption

* Coordinate with change champions during deployment

* Measure adoption, usage, and effectiveness using OCM dashboards

* Capture lessons learned and support continuous improvement
